Esterification in an aqueous micellar medium is catalyzed by a com. available lipase in the absence of any co-factors. The presence of only 2 wt% designer surfactant, TPGS-750-M, assisted in a 100% selective enzymic process in which only primary alcs. participated (in a 1:1 ratio with carboxylic acid). An unexpected finding was also disclosed where the simple additive, PhCF3 (1 equivalent vs. substrate), appeared to significantly extend the scope of usable acid/alc. combinations. Taken together, several chemo- and bio-catalyzed 1-pot, multi-step reactions was performed in water.
